Emmerdale's Amy Walsh, who plays Tracy Metcalfe, has two famous real-life sisters - one being Girls Aloud singer Kimberley Walsh.

Emmerdale's Tracy Metcalfe’s shameful stealing is set to be exposed for all to hear in The Woolpack – but did you know that in real life, actress Amy Walsh has two famous siblings? The 38-year-old has played turbulent Tracy for more than a decade after first appearing on our screens back in 2014. However, she wasn’t the first star in her family to cause havoc in the Dales, as older sister Sally Walsh played Lyn Hutchinson on the soap from 1997 to 2000. Lyn was known for her relationships with Roy Glover, Marlon Dingle and Scott Windsor – before leaving the soap after discovering Scott's affair with his half-sister in 2000.

But Amy and Sally aren’t the only two to have gone on to forge a career in the spotlight, as their sister Kimberley Walsh is best known as one fifth of pop sensation Girls Aloud. Kimberley, 43, shot to fame on ITV's Popstars: The Rivals in 2002 alongside bandmates Cheryl Tweedy, Nicola Roberts, Nadine Coyle, Kimberley Walsh and Sarah Harding. Girls Aloud pictured in 2002.



(Image: PA Media) Girls Aloud was named as Britain's biggest selling girl group of the 21st century so far, with more than 4.3 million singles sales and four million albums sold in the UK. The group achieved a string of twenty top ten singles, including four number ones.
